Jumby Bay Island

Set in one of the most beautiful, undisturbed places, this luxury resort is an island of simple pleasures.

Reachable only by the resort's luxury boat, and with no cars in sight, this private isle of white-powdered beaches and winding bicycle paths is a one-of-a-kind hideaway and offers a high-end fully inclusive retreat.

Hotel suites, some with private plunge pools, spread across the island, just steps away from pristine white beaches, each a tranquil oasis offering spectacular views of tropical gardens and the Caribbean Sea. For families or larger groups a collection of stunning resort villas and fully staffed estate homes are available. 

The hotel’s culinary selection, offered in 4 unique venues are inspired by fresh, local ingredients and international influences. The newly restored Estate House provides a stunning venue for dinner, whilst all-day dining Italian style is offered at The Verandah. Bistro style lunches and dinner are served beachfront at The Pool Grill overlooking the infinity pool. The Beach Shack and Bar meanwhile serve casual lunches directly on the white sand.

Within this private oasis, guests can discover a myriad of ways to recharge, rejuvenate and relax — from the open-air sanctuary of the Spa, to complimetary watersports including water skiing and wake surfing, freshwater swimming pools, tennis and bespoke fitness programs.

Location

Getting there

Airport: Antigua V.C. Bird International Airport (ANU) 5 mins by road then 10 mins by private boat.

Flying time

8 hours 25 minutes

Time difference

GMT -4 hours

Currency

East Caribbean Dollar
